Tenancy Sustainment Officer Mansfield, Kirkby-in-Ashfield, Nottinghamshire (and surrounding areas) Full time, 3 Months 9-5pm. Monday to Friday £13-15 Per Hour Do you have experience in managing a caseload and sustaining tenancies? Our client, a Housing Provider in in Nottinghamshire is looking for a Tenancy Sustainment Officer to provide support to their young adults within the service, aged under 25. Duties of the Tenancy Sustainment Officer role will include, but are not limited to: Managing a caseload of residents who reside in supported accommodation Supporting throughout the tenancy and offering support Signposting Booking residents into property viewings Collecting service charges Helping residents to secure further accommodation The successful TSO candidate will have: A driving licence and access to a vehicle Enhanced DBS on the update service Experience in supporting those with complex needs If you believe that you are well-suited to the role of Tenancy Sustainment Officer, please apply.
